Description of the accreditation organization:

The General Medical Council (GMC) sets and monitors standards in medical education. To ensure that UK Medical Schools maintain these standards, GMC runs a quality assurance program, which involves regular monitoring and visits to schools and their partner institutions. This program is called Quality Assurance of Basic Medical Education (QABME).

Accreditation procedures::

The process involves the analysis of all aspects of education provided by medical schools including curriculum content, structure and delivery, assessment, facilities and resources, and student support. Specialist Quality Assurance of Basic Medical Education (QABME) teams of trained visitors verify information received through a series of focused visits to the medical schools and surrounding sites where training is delivered.
